Output d52e20835d2434629518c54d79211b85ed9b233296c405cd088a34001855e781:2

value
32600415
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12e52071a5913174ade58dc67ec6c24da4b84781 OP_EQUALVERIFY OP_CHECKSIG
address
12iueTY8c9qLYTJTkdP1545xzoapdY4qpL
transaction
d52e20835d2434629518c54d79211b85ed9b233296c405cd088a34001855e781
spent
true